Biological Background: PUF60 Function and Localization
- PUF60 (Poly(U)-binding-splicing factor 60 kDa), also known as FIR, RoBPI, or Siah-BP1, is a DNA- and RNA-binding protein involved in pre-mRNA splicing, apoptosis, and transcriptional regulation.
- It functions as a transcriptional repressor through the core-TFIIH complex, decreasing ERCC3 helicase activity, and represses FUBP1-induced MYC transcription at the P2 promoter.
- In pre-mRNA splicing, PUF60 promotes splicing of introns with weak 3'-splice sites and binds to the pyrimidine tract and 3'-splice site regions cooperatively with U2AF2.
- Isoform 6, which is expressed in colorectal cancer but not normal epithelium, fails to repress MYC transcription and inhibits FIR-induced apoptosis, potentially contributing to tumor progression.
- PUF60 localizes to the nucleus and is expressed widely across tissues, including heart, brain, lung, liver, kidney, and colon.
- The protein undergoes post-translational modifications such as acetylation and phosphorylation, and is a known target for ubiquitination (Ubl conjugation).
Experimental Guidance and Technical Tips
- The immunogen is a recombinant fragment covering amino acids 243–542 of human PUF60 (NP_055096.2), which lies within the C-terminal region containing RNA recognition motifs; this design may enhance specificity.
- For Western blot, consider using a standard transfer buffer and optimize the primary antibody dilution across a range (e.g., 1:500–1:2000) based on the endogenous expression level in your sample.
- In immunoprecipitation, the antibody can capture endogenous PUF60 from human, mouse, or rat cell lysates; validate by co-immunoblotting with an anti-PUF60 antibody from a different host.
- For ELISA, the polyclonal nature may provide robust signal amplification; pair with a matched monoclonal detection antibody for sandwich applications.
- Always include appropriate positive and negative controls (e.g., HeLa whole cell lysate for WB) to confirm antibody performance.
